Output 17e861901c4fcb9114a1547a73ce32022322976e9c8b21480c1bc9dca4a4f3ba:11

value
19817380
script pubkey
OP_0 OP_PUSHBYTES_20 359964e6e4911e0095d8e89eeefe37a017db13df
address
bc1qxkvkfehyjy0qp9wcaz0wal3h5qtaky7lkdks8v
transaction
17e861901c4fcb9114a1547a73ce32022322976e9c8b21480c1bc9dca4a4f3ba
spent
true